• SmartDeviceLink is a standard and reusable set of Application Programming Interfaces
(APIs) that allow apps on mobile phones to use in-vehicle resources such as the display,
buttons, and the voice engine to create the appearance of a fully integrated app on the
head unit.
• AppLink is a Ford’s version of SmartDeviceLink technology
12
SmartDeviceLink is designed to allow apps to look, feel and act like a part of the in-vehicle system.
▪ Device and car connect via Bluetooth or USB
▪ Application will make requests to the vehicle and the vehicle responds (Remote
Procedure Calls.) Application appears to be running inside the vehicle, but all business
logic is contained on mobile device.
▪ User interacts with their vehicle and vehicle notifies application of any system or user
events
▪ Application reacts by sending requests to modify application behavior or appearance in
the vehicle.

AppLink allows driver’s to keep their hands on the wheel and their eyes
on the road by locking the screen of a mobile device and transferring
controls to the vehicle interface (HMI).
Drivers perform the app commands that they already know by using
Dash Mounted Buttons, Knobs, Touch Screens, Steering Wheel
Buttons…and of course, Voice Command
